Alles roch zu Beginn nach Routine: Zwei Sicherheitsupdates wollten installiert werden, das Feature "Mein Infopirat" sollte entfernt werden.
Das Update lief sauber und ohne Probleme, doch dann wurden wir auf unglaubliche Lastspitzen aufmerksam, die schnell als Ursache für die teilweise schlechte Server Performance der letzten Wochen ausgemacht wurde.
Wir hatten schon vorher aufgrund der stark wachsenden Zugriffszahlen damit begonnen mögliche Ressourcenfresser zu entfernen bzw. zu optimieren, da uns bei Infopirat die Geschwindigkeit des Service sehr wichtig ist. In unseren Augen kann eine Seite noch so tolle Features haben, wenn sie lahm ist mag man sie nicht gerne benutzen. Genau aus diesem Grund sind wir z.B. auch erst vor kurzem auf einen neuen schnelleren Server gezogen.
Während unseren Arbeiten am System passierten dann allerdings Dinge, die wir uns nicht mehr erklären konnten. Ungefähr zu diesem Zeitpunkt sassen wir in unserem Schweiss und waren schon ziemlich verzweifelt, denn die Probleme waren eindeutig in der Datenbank zu suchen und unsere Körper verlangten nach etwas Schlaf...
Um's kurz zu machen: Wir haben den Fehlerteufel dann am nächsten Morgen gefunden und ausgemerzt.
Allerdings hat uns diese bisher längste Offtime von Infopirat eins ganz deutlich gezeigt:
Das "organische Wachsen" einer Web 2.0 Beta Anwendung kann Nachteile haben, vor allem wenn man so blauäugig vorgeht wie wir in diesem Fall.
Wir haben beide langjährige Erfahrungen mit wesentlich grösseren Anwendungen und kennen die Probleme und Aufgaben grade im Bereich Performance und Sicherheit nur zu gut.
Bei der Entstehung von Infopirat war der Service aber nie in dieser Grössenordnung geplant gewesen und viele Features kamen und gingen. Damit verbunden wurden massenhaft Datenbank Tabellen und Module angelegt bzw. wieder entfernt. Heute schauen wir teilweise etwas ungläubig in unsere mySQL Oberfläche, obwohl wir natürlich ständig aufräumen und weiter optimieren.
Wir haben nun eine ganze Menge getan um den Service wieder schön flott und so sicher wie bisher bieten zu können. Klar ist aber eins geworden: Wenn wir den Beta Status hinter uns lassen wollen, werden wir Infopirat komplett neu aufsetzen müssen und dann mit Usern und Beiträgen auf die neue Umgebung ziehen. Nur so können wir uns der "Altlasten" entledigen.
Trotz aller Arbeit und schlafloser Nächte macht uns eins sehr glücklich: Diese Probleme haben wir vor allem weil die Zugriffszahlen und Zahlen der aktiven Benutzer von Infopirat stark zunehmen. Der Erfolg bringt uns also neue Aufgaben, die wir auch in Zukunft zu Eurer vollen Zufriedenheit lösen wollen.
Vielen Dank für Eure Geduld und Euer Verständnis.
Schiff ahoi!
Francis & Klabauterman
Bild: artfavor.com


Wie Euch sicher aufgefallen ist, hatten wir in letzter Zeit sehr viele Bookmarks zum Thema Versicherungen hier bei Infopirat.com. 





Do, 24/01/2008 - 16:45
Ist schon krass wenn man
Ist schon krass wenn man schon lange dabei ist beim Pirat und sieht wieviel hier in letzter Zeit los ist!! Weiter so!